The US Central Command forces successfully destroyed an uncrewed aerial system (UAS) fired from an Iranian-backed Houthi-controlled area of Yemen at approximately 10 a.m. (local time) on May 26.

It was determined that the UAS posed a risk to merchant vessels in the region.

Earlier on May 25, Houthis fired two anti-ship ballistic missiles (ASBM) at around 3:50 a.m. (local time) towards the Red Sea.
